Microlearning and Adult Education: Why the Future Is Short Lessons Plus Deeper Practice
Microlearning and Adult Education: Why the Future Is Short Lessons Plus Deeper Practice
Microlearning is often described as the future of adult education because it matches a problem that traditional training frequently struggles with: adults may want to learn, but they do not always have long, predictable blocks of time. The strongest case for microlearning, however, is not that short lessons should replace courses, credentials, or degrees. It is that focused learning units can lower the friction of starting, make practice easier to repeat, and fit into broader pathways that still provide depth, feedback, and proof of skill.
That distinction matters in 2026. The OECD's 2025 Trends in Adult Learning report found that time remains a major barrier to adult participation, especially because of work and family responsibilities. The same report also warns that an overreliance on short training can be inadequate for deeper reskilling. In other words, shorter can improve access, but shorter is not automatically better learning.

A hypothetical learner shows where microlearning fits
Consider a clearly hypothetical example. Maya is a 42-year-old operations supervisor who wants to become more confident with data analysis. She works full time, helps care for a parent, and can rarely protect an uninterrupted two-hour evening for study. She can, however, find 10 or 15 minutes before work, during lunch, or after dinner.
Maya's situation is illustrative, not a real learner, testimonial, or study result. It is useful because it exposes the design question at the heart of microlearning: what can a learner realistically accomplish in a small unit without pretending that a complex capability can be mastered in a few minutes?
A weak microlearning plan might give Maya a stream of unrelated tips: one chart shortcut today, one spreadsheet formula tomorrow, and one data-cleaning trick next week. Each item is short, but the sequence does not build toward a coherent skill.
A stronger plan would make each small unit serve a larger outcome. One lesson might help Maya identify a clean versus messy column. Another could ask her to choose the right chart for a business question. A later unit could require her to interpret a chart and explain the decision it supports. The short units remain manageable, but they accumulate toward a meaningful capability.
What microlearning actually is—and what it is not
There is no single universal time limit that turns a lesson into microlearning. In practice, the term usually refers to compact learning experiences built around a narrow objective, often delivered digitally and designed to be completed or revisited in small sessions. The important feature is focus, not a magic number of minutes.
A 2021 systematic literature review of mobile microlearning examined 26 studies published from 2015 through 2020 and found use across formal and informal settings, including just-in-time workplace learning. The review reported benefits in areas such as achievement, motivation, skills, and knowledge retention, while also identifying design and usability challenges. The authors specifically emphasized that microcontent needs to be meaningfully designed for the device and context rather than simply shrinking conventional material. Microlearning is also not the same thing as a micro-credential. A microlearning unit is an instructional format. A micro-credential is evidence that a learner achieved defined outcomes in a short learning experience. The European Commission's micro-credentials framework stresses quality, transparency, comparability, recognition, and portability. A learner can complete dozens of microlearning activities without earning a micro-credential, and a micro-credential can include learning activities that are longer than a typical microlearning unit.
Why short learning can be especially useful for adults
It lowers the scheduling barrier
For Maya, the first advantage is obvious: a focused lesson can fit into a schedule that would defeat a conventional evening class. This addresses a real access problem. OECD data show that adults who want more training often cite lack of time because of work or family commitments. Short, flexible units cannot solve childcare, workload, or cost problems by themselves, but they can reduce the amount of uninterrupted time a learner needs to get started.
It can support just-in-time learning
Adults frequently learn because they need to perform a task now, not because they want to study a subject in the abstract. A supervisor may need to prepare for a difficult conversation, a technician may need to refresh a procedure, or a sales employee may need to understand a new product rule. Microlearning is well suited to a narrow need that appears close to the moment of use.
Workplace evidence also suggests that access alone is not enough. A 2023 case study of an internal microlearning platform at a Swedish retail group found that employees' self-regulated use was affected by factors including prioritization, competing learning platforms, and the relevance of content. That finding is a useful warning for employers: a library of short videos does not create a learning culture if employees cannot see why the content matters or do not have permission to prioritize it. It can make repetition more practical
Short units can be easier to revisit than a long lecture. That matters because durable learning usually requires more than one exposure. Foundational research on the spacing effect has shown that separating learning episodes over time can improve later retention compared with massing them together. In a large study with more than 1,350 participants, the interval that worked best depended on how long the learner needed to retain the material. See the original spacing study indexed by PubMed.
For Maya, that means the best use of a five-minute lesson is not to watch it once and move on forever. A better pattern is to learn a concept, retrieve it later with a short question, use it on a real example, and then encounter it again in a more demanding context.
What current studies suggest—and what they do not prove
Recent controlled studies are encouraging, particularly in health-professions education and continuing professional learning. A 2025 pragmatic cluster-randomized trial used WhatsApp-based microlearning with nurses and community health workers at 50 clinics in South Africa. The study reported improvements in knowledge and in measured patient-care practices after the intervention. The population, subject matter, and delivery channel were specific, so the result should not be treated as proof that every microlearning program will work equally well. A 2026 randomized controlled trial involving 70 nursing students also reported improvements in patient-safety knowledge, attitudes, and skills after a month of mobile microlearning compared with a no-training control group, with outcomes assessed three months after the intervention. Again, that is evidence for a particular educational design in a particular field—not a universal guarantee for adult education. The original study is identified by DOI 10.1016/j.nepr.2026.104880.
The practical takeaway is modest but useful: microlearning can be effective when the content is relevant, the learner is asked to do something with it, and the program includes enough structure to support retention. The evidence is much weaker for the idea that any five-minute video, by virtue of being short, will produce lasting expertise.
The trade-off: access versus depth
Microlearning is strongest when the learning target is narrow. It becomes weaker when a learner must integrate many concepts, practice a complex skill under varied conditions, receive expert feedback, or produce a substantial project. Those goals usually need larger learning experiences.

The OECD's 2025 analysis makes essentially the same policy-level point: short formats can promote participation, but relying on them too heavily may limit deeper or more transformative reskilling. Modular pathways and stackable qualifications are one way to connect convenient short learning to larger outcomes.
How Maya's learning path becomes more than a feed of tiny lessons
Return to the hypothetical example. Maya does not need 100 disconnected clips about spreadsheets. She needs a pathway. Her week might contain several small lessons, but each one is tied to a common performance goal: turn a messy operational dataset into a clear recommendation.
On Monday, she learns one principle of data cleaning and identifies errors in a sample table. On Tuesday, she answers a retrieval question without reopening the lesson. On Wednesday, she applies the principle to a small dataset from a fictional business case. On Thursday, she compares two chart choices and explains which one better supports a decision. On the weekend, she spends a longer session combining the week's material into a simple analysis.
Nothing about that schedule proves Maya will master data analysis in a week. The point is that microlearning handles the small, repeatable pieces while a longer application session supplies integration. Feedback from a teacher, coach, peer, or well-designed assessment would add another layer that short content alone cannot provide.
What a high-quality microlearning program should include
For adult learners, employers, and education providers, quality is easier to judge when the program has a visible structure. Useful signs include a clear learning objective for each unit, active retrieval or practice rather than passive viewing alone, opportunities to apply the material, spacing or revisiting of important concepts, feedback on performance, and a clear connection between small units and a larger capability.
It is also worth asking what happens after completion. Does the learner simply receive a check mark, or is there an assessed task? Can progress count toward a recognized credential? Can the learner explain or demonstrate what changed? These questions become more important as microlearning moves from optional workplace refreshers into formal adult education.
So, is microlearning the future of adult education?
It is likely to be part of that future, but not the whole of it. The format addresses one of the most persistent problems in adult learning: limited time. It also works naturally with mobile delivery, just-in-time support, spaced review, and modular learning pathways. Recent research provides credible examples of benefits in workplace and professional education.
But the future is unlikely to be an endless feed of ever-shorter lessons. Adults still need coherent mental models, practice, feedback, assessment, and sometimes substantial periods of sustained attention. For a learner like the hypothetical Maya, the winning design is not “microlearning instead of real education.” It is microlearning used as the accessible front door to deeper practice and progressively larger achievements.
That is the more useful way to think about microlearning in 2026: not as a shortcut around learning, but as a way to make lifelong learning easier to start, easier to continue, and easier to fit into adult life.
